Key takeaways
- Seat height: Most kitchen islands pair well with seats around 24 to 27 inches high, but measure from the floor to the underside of the countertop and allow roughly 9 to 12 inches for your legs.
- Comfort: A supportive back, padded seat, and footrest make a noticeable difference when stools are used for meals, homework, or lingering conversations.
- Materials: Faux leather wipes clean quickly, while fabric can feel warmer and more relaxed. Choose a finish that suits your household’s tolerance for spills and routine maintenance.
- Movement: Swivel stools make getting in and out easier without dragging across the floor. Fixed stools can be simpler and more space-efficient in narrow kitchens.
- Stability and spacing: Look for a sturdy frame, a well-positioned footrest, and enough room between seats. As a general guide, allow about 24 inches of counter width per person.

Frequently Asked Questions
What height should counter stools be for a kitchen island?
Counter stools commonly have seats between 24 and 27 inches high. Measure your island before buying, and check the distance from the seat to the underside of the counter so knees and elbows have comfortable clearance.
Are swivel stools a good choice for a kitchen island?
Yes, particularly where the island sits in a busy walkway. Swivel seats make it easier to sit down, turn toward the room, or stand up without repeatedly pulling the stool across the floor.
Is faux leather or fabric better for kitchen seating?
Faux leather is usually the easier option for wiping away food and drink spills. Fabric tends to feel warmer and more casual, but it may need faster attention when spills occur and can require more involved cleaning.
How many stools fit around a kitchen island?
Plan on approximately 24 inches of counter width per stool, with additional space if the seats are wide or have arms. Always account for the island’s corners, nearby appliances, and the clearance needed to walk behind seated guests.
